McDonald’s China Research Headquarters is located in Nanjing!

McDonald's

On August 6, McDonald’s China launched its scientific research headquarters in Baijiahui Innovation Community, Xuanwu District, Nanjing.

McDonald’s China plans to invest 4 billion yuan in digital development and innovation in the next five years. This facility will house more than 450 technical experts to serve as the intelligent hub behind 6,200 restaurants. This will support the upgrade of the catering industry and the development of new quality productive forces, making it easier for consumers to enjoy delicious meals.

The new building of McDonald’s China R&D center is situated in Xuzhuang Software Park adjacent to Xianlin University Town, benefiting from a talented workforce and cutting-edge technology.

The seven-story building has a total floor area of over 6,500 square meters, which can accommodate more than 450 technical experts.

“On the seventh anniversary of the ‘Golden Arches’, we are launching a brand new scientific research headquarters. It will collaborate with McDonald’s China in Shanghai to create a synergy effect that is beneficial to the formation of an innovation network in the Yangtze River Delta region.” stated Zhang Jiayin, CEO of McDonald’s China.

As of June 2024, there will be over 6,200 McDonald’s restaurants in the Chinese mainland, employing more than 200,000 people. Over 1.2 billion customers were served in 2023.

In 2017, McDonald’s China entered the “Golden Arches Era”, accelerating its development through franchising.

McDonald’s China is driving a stronger, better, and smarter business strategy to achieve its goal of 10,000 restaurants by 2028.
